This group runs in the same fashion of the Glasgow branch. It's for individuals on the Autism spectrum to provide friendship and support to others on the spectrum. At the moment we won't be able to hold Saturday meetups like the Glasgow group, but can hold them on Sundays and weekdays. Attendees can get together either for chat, walks, games, and/or company. We have also met for food and to go to the cinema.
There's no expectations to the degree of conversational participation. If you have a formal diagnosis of an autism spectrum condition, are awaiting diagnosis, suspect you may be on the spectrum and do not wish to pursue diagnosis, then you're welcome to come along.

The group will meet in parks/outdoors, coffee shops environments or in a bar/restaurant. We're open to attendees suggesting new venues and activities for future get-togethers to offer a more locations/activities. Fresh input is welcome :)
There's no cost to joining, and you will find understanding and acceptance whatever your age, or circumstance (as long as you are respectful of other members of course :)
